Mining Rigs and Mining Farms

A mining farm is a network of devices configured as a single system, capable of performing the complex calculations required for cryptocurrency mining using the Proof-of-Work algorithm. Initially, c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in could be mined on standard PCs with moderate processing power. However, as mining difficulty grew, the industry shifted toward specialized graphics cards and processors built specifically for crypto mining. Multiple interconnected graphics cards form a mining rig, which may operate as part of a larger mining farm.

A mining rig is a core component of a farm, which itself comprises several interconnected systems and supports cryptocurrency mining. This configuration is assembled in a dedicated case along with a power supply, motherboard, and other essential hardware. Combining multiple rigs enables the construction of a high-performance mining farm. If the equipment volume exceeds the capacity of a single server, the farm is subdivided into smaller units.

Mining profitability is determined by several factors, including the specific GPU models used, the type of cryptocurrency being mined, the asset’s market value on trading platforms, and the cost of electricity. Some operations scale to include large numbers of rigs, reaching industrial capacity.

What Components Make Up a Mining Rig?

A typical rig features a variable number of graphics cards (GPUs), usually between 6 and 8 units. Miners focus on selecting the most profitable equipment, not necessarily the cheapest or most powerful. The main goal is to achieve maximum hash rate with minimal operational costs. Component selection is driven by return on investment, calculated as the ratio of equipment cost to daily profit. Additional expenses, such as maintenance, electricity, and cooling, must also be factored in.

Most rigs are assembled using identical GPUs for streamlined management, though mixing models is possible. The central processing unit (CPU) is another key element, serving as the system’s coordinator but not directly involved in the mining process. Budget CPUs like Intel or AMD models with 4–6 cores and a 2.5 GHz clock speed are typically sufficient.

Essential components for building a rig include: a motherboard selected based on socket type and the number of GPU connectors; a power supply unit with adequate wattage (preferably with a 15–20% buffer) and sufficient cables for all GPUs; an HDD, ideally a 240 GB SSD; at least 8 GB of RAM; and PCI-Express adapters for GPU connectivity, with SATA or MOLEX options—MOLEX being preferable for higher loads.

Additional accessories can be integrated, such as a watchdog device to monitor system performance and trigger reboots when necessary, a monitor emulator to bypass Windows restrictions on headless GPUs, a power meter to monitor voltage and current, and an advanced cooling system to prevent overheating. The hardware is installed in a metal chassis, commonly aluminum, which can be purchased or custom-built.

Full-scale mining also requires a computer running Windows or Linux, network connectivity hardware, specialized mining software, and a cryptocurrency wallet. While some vendors offer ready-to-use rigs, most miners prefer custom assembly for optimal profitability. With the right expertise, this approach can maximize returns.

Mining Rig Setup and Operation

Launching and managing a rig requires dedicated mining software. For GPU farms, popular options include Gminer, NBMiner, mineOS, Miracle Miner, BFGMiner, NiceHash, and EasyMiner. These programs support various hardware configurations, though manufacturers may recommend specific solutions for their products.

Once the hardware is connected and configured, mining runs automatically. However, miners should periodically monitor hash rates to detect issues early. Remote monitoring is possible with tools like TeamViewer or AnyDesk. Advanced mining software further optimizes operations; for example, pool services provide interactive dashboards with features such as automation, live monitoring, detailed statistics, failure alerts, remote console access, automated temperature control, energy optimization, and onboard GPU overclocking.

Routine maintenance every few months is crucial to extend equipment lifespan.

How to Keep Your Mining Rig Cool

While not strictly required, a cooling system is essential since mining hardware generates substantial heat and must be constantly cooled to prevent performance loss or hardware failure. Miners seek cooling solutions that preserve profitability.

For small operations (1–3 rigs), built-in coolers and good ventilation generally suffice, though extra fans may be needed during hotter periods. Larger farms and data centers require specialized cooling systems, which fall into two categories: air cooling and immersion (liquid cooling).

Air cooling options include natural ventilation, centralized air conditioning, ducted systems with extractor hoods, supply and exhaust ventilation (with or without air conditioning), and specialized climate control systems. The preferred solution is a supply and exhaust unit that manages both airflow and removal. Air cooling’s drawbacks include noise, dust, vibration, and higher energy consumption.

Many miners opt for immersion cooling, which involves submerging rigs in a specialized non-conductive liquid. This method is safe for both personnel and hardware, prevents electrical conductivity, keeps components hydrated, and efficiently dissipates heat. Immersion cooling delivers several advantages: reduced electricity usage, improved environmental sustainability, quiet operation, compact footprint, elimination of dust and vibration, and longer equipment lifespan.

Mining revenue must cover all operating costs, so cooling solutions should be evaluated for economic viability. To select the right cooling system, miners must assess available power, calculate rig or farm wattage, determine cooling capacity for uninterrupted 24/7 operation, and account for seasonal temperature fluctuations.

Key parameters for calculation include target room temperature, hardware heat output, room size, ambient air temperature, and the composition of surrounding structures. Ideally, all these factors should be reviewed before mining begins, but cooling systems can be installed at any stage of farm operation.

FAQ

What Is the Purpose of a Mining Rig?

A mining rig calculates and validates blockchain transactions, earning cryptocurrency rewards. It relies on specialized hardware to process intensive data loads and helps secure the network.

What Are RIGs?

RIGs are specialized mining systems made up of multiple interconnected processors and graphics cards. They solve advanced mathematical equations and validate blockchain transactions, converting computing power into cryptocurrency. RIGs are the backbone of mining operations.
